What are the six ethical issues in research?

What are the six ethical issues in research? Ethical considerations in research are a set of principles that guide your research designs and practices. These principles include voluntary participation, informed consent, anonymity, confidentiality, potential for harm, and results communication. What are the difference between Counselling and psychotherapy?

What are the difference between Counselling and psychotherapy? Counselling tends to be short-term and focused on addressing a specific problem, like developing coping strategies. Are counselling and therapy the same thing?

Are counselling and therapy the same thing? Psychotherapy and counselling have a lot in common and usually mean the same thing. Both are used to describe professionals who use talk-based approaches to help someone recover from a mental illness or mental health problem.
